OpenShift ships with stricter defaults than upstream Kubernetes, which is genuinely valuable. Security context constraints stop containers running as root or reaching host resources, and the restricted SCC applies unless someone changes it.
Why OpenShift findings are the guardrails you removed
Someone usually changes it. A workload fails to start, the quickest fix is to grant anyuid or privileged, and that grant stays. We enumerate every SCC binding and test what the workloads holding them can actually do, including whether they can reach the node.
Build configurations are the OpenShift-specific path worth knowing about. Source-to-image builds run in the cluster with a service account, and a build that pulls from a repository someone can influence is arbitrary code execution inside your cluster.

What we actually pen test on an OpenShift cluster
Manual pen testing across security context constraints, project isolation, routes and ingress, build configurations, operators and escape paths to the node.
Security context constraints
Every SCC and its bindings enumerated, which workloads run with anyuid, hostmount or privileged, and what a container holding each one can reach including host filesystem, network and process namespace.
Project and namespace isolation
Network policy between projects, whether a pod in one project can reach services in another, RBAC role bindings and their scope, and whether a project administrator can escalate cluster-wide.
Routes and ingress exposure
Every route enumerated for what it exposes, TLS termination and edge configuration, whether internal services are reachable from outside, and wildcard route handling.
Build configurations and image supply
Source-to-image and Docker build configurations, webhook triggers and their secrets, whether a build can be triggered by an outsider, image stream sources, and registry access from builds.
Operators and cluster services
Installed operators, their service account privilege, operator lifecycle manager configuration, and whether a namespace-scoped operator holds cluster-wide permission.
Escape and node access
Container to node escape paths, service account token mounting and scope, whether a pod can reach the API server with more authority than intended, and etcd and control plane exposure.

Do you test the cluster from inside or outside?
Both, and the inside view matters more. We start from an unprivileged pod in a project you nominate, which is the position an attacker reaches after compromising any workload, and see how far it goes.
Will testing disrupt running workloads?
No. We do not delete or modify workloads, we scale nothing, and anything with a risk of disruption is agreed with you first. Testing escape paths does not require breaking anything.
Is this different from your Kubernetes testing?
It shares the foundation and adds the OpenShift-specific surface: SCCs, projects, routes, build configs and operators. If you run OpenShift, this is the right scope. If you run upstream Kubernetes, the Kubernetes page is.
What access do you need?
A standard user account with access to a test project, and read access to cluster configuration if you can provide it. We do not need cluster-admin and would rather not have it.
